Fox Manor Apartments

This housing project called for the renovation of 10 apartment buildings and the addition of 6 new buildings. Eight of the existing buildings contain four, 650 square foot, 2 bedroom apartment units and two existing buildings contain four, 550 square foot, 1 bedroom apartments that have been totally refurbished with new floor plans and quality finishes. These existing buildings received a literal “face-lift” with new façade elements added, incorporating larger window openings with energy efficient vinyl windows and brightly painted “Hardie” board cementitious panel siding. The six new buildings contain an, 860 square foot, 2 bedroom garden unit with ADA compliant features and, on the upper level, a 1,300 square goot, 3 bedroom townhome apartment that offers a deck with concrete pavers for recreation. 15 other existing buildings were demolished to create off street parking and to provide a green space buffer at the rear of the property with landscaping. “Enterprise Green Community” guidelines were followed and met for the project. The project started late in the year and some adverse weather conditions were encountered, along with utility complications, the project was still completed 3 months ahead of schedule. All of the units were occupied ahead of schedule which allowed for the tax credits to be fully utilized.
